What is a Notice of Contest of Lien and Its Significance in Hall   A notice of contest of lien is a statutory form that provides in pertinent part as follows: The lien of any lienor upon whom such notice is served and who fails to institute a suit to enforce his or her lien within 60 days after service of such notice is extinguished automatically.
